Commit Graph

102 Commits

Author SHA1 Message Date
Xidorn Quan
495d550fc2 Bug 1141928 part 3 - Reftest for simple RTL case. r=jfkthame
The added test only tests the position of ruby text and ruby text container. The position of text inside is not correct yet, which will be fixed in bug 1141931.
2015-03-14 16:46:33 +11:00
Xidorn Quan
6bfcc84a2b Bug 1088489 followup - Remove accidentally nested <rbc> from box-generation-4-ref.html. rs=dholbert DONTBUILD 2015-03-11 11:25:14 +11:00
Xidorn Quan
c3d139c455 Bug 1140264 part 4 - Reftest for this bug. r=dbaron 2015-03-11 10:28:21 +11:00
Xidorn Quan
89cd085ae0 Bug 1133624 - followup add fuzzy maxdiff on CLOSED TREE 2015-03-04 14:41:48 +11:00
Xidorn Quan
fa46bb7268 Bug 1133624 - Add lang-specific ruby rules to ua.css. r=dbaron 2015-03-04 13:00:53 +11:00
Jonathan Kew
5de83e42d9 Bug 1138527 part 2 - Reftest for application of font inflation to ruby. r=roc 2015-03-03 16:06:36 +11:00
Xidorn Quan
268bf76146 Bug 1134432 part 6 - Add reftest for intrinsic isize calculation of ruby. r=dbaron 2015-02-22 00:39:33 +13:00
Xidorn Quan
0dc1e4f42f Bug 1134783 - Fix ruby-align problem on annotation when it has different align with its base. r=roc 2015-02-20 13:45:49 +13:00
Xidorn Quan
edb5d192c1 Bug 1134069 part 2 - Move ruby inlinize blocks reftests to w3c-css/submitted. r=dbaron 2015-02-19 22:54:05 +13:00
Xidorn Quan
b0435b323b Bug 1134069 part 1 - Move ruby autohiding reftests to w3c-css/submitted. r=dbaron 2015-02-19 22:54:05 +13:00
Xidorn Quan
8fc0bf096e Bug 1134206 part 2 - Reset zeroEffectiveSpanBox when ruby adjust the line spacing. r=roc 2015-02-19 22:39:19 +13:00
Xidorn Quan
7caaa0049c Bug 1133697 part 3 - Make ruby text frame not continue text run. r=roc 2015-02-18 17:20:02 +13:00
Xidorn Quan
12c4106bfd No bug - Mark css-ruby/line-breaking-1 a known assertion for windows. r=dbaron 2015-02-18 00:52:10 +13:00
Xidorn Quan
55a43f41eb No bug - Fix fuzzy in reftest css-ruby/float-handling. CLOSED TREE 2015-02-17 21:24:08 +13:00
Xidorn Quan
39b28f63a4 Bug 1055676 part 5 - Reftests for ruby-align. r=roc 2015-02-17 18:01:49 +13:00
Xidorn Quan
74c89f53d5 Bug 1132008 part 4 - Fix reftests which rely on the old rtc sizing method. r=dbaron 2015-02-17 14:25:18 +13:00
Xidorn Quan
fceaa9f249 Bug 1089431 part 4 - Add reftest for line-breaking between ruby bases. r=jfkthame 2015-02-11 10:26:56 +11:00
Xidorn Quan
d1baf82ad1 Bug 1111891 - Avoid fuzzy in test of bug 1087872 on Windows. r=jfkthame 2015-01-30 15:00:18 +11:00
Xidorn Quan
99933f2774 Bug 1123917 part 2 - Make ruby-position only accept [over|under] instead of compound values. r=dholbert 2015-01-22 14:04:55 +11:00
L. David Baron
21a67822b3 Bug 1121738 patch 2 - Add reftest for transform not being supported. r=xidorn
This fails without the patch; I'm hoping it will be fixed by the
combination of patch 1 in this bug and bug 1055667 patch 5.

(Interestingly, it fails both due to mispositioning as expected, and
also due to bad overflow area computation causing failure to paint the
ruby text.)
2015-01-15 15:07:50 -08:00
Xidorn Quan
96c0e484cb Bug 1055667 part 7 - Reftests for box properties on ruby boxes. r=dbaron 2015-01-15 20:02:11 +11:00
Xidorn Quan
cfe8f47b4e (no bug) - Reorder reftest.list of css ruby. 2015-01-15 16:55:36 +11:00
Xidorn Quan
f010f34cbd Bug 1055658 part 3 - Add reftests for ruby annotation relative positioning. r=dbaron 2015-01-13 20:04:41 +11:00
Xidorn Quan
36c59f69fd Bug 1120313 - Fix nested ruby inside ruby annotation. r=dbaron 2015-01-13 15:14:46 +11:00
Nigel Babu
2492f633d1 Backed out 4 changesets (bug 1055658) for M5 bustage on a CLOSED TREE
Backed out changeset 3cbd9323c896 (bug 1055658)
Backed out changeset 99e071295c42 (bug 1055658)
Backed out changeset 55119d19e4c5 (bug 1055658)
Backed out changeset e82f640cb53f (bug 1055658)
2015-01-12 10:43:11 +05:30
Xidorn Quan
fc38ff1a91 Bug 1055658 part 3 - Add reftests for ruby annotation relative positioning. r=dbaron 2015-01-12 14:31:55 +11:00
Xidorn Quan
67e9e1f55f Bug 1111463 part 3 - Fix ruby reftests for default styles. r=dbaron 2015-01-12 12:52:19 +11:00
Xidorn Quan
a0e24bf8eb Bug 1099807 part 5 - Reftests for ruby intra-level whitespaces. r=dholbert 2015-01-08 18:28:09 +11:00
Xidorn Quan
f3ebefa8a7 Bug 1099807 part 2 - Implement intra-level whitespace pairing. r=dholbert
Line breaking is not handled properly in this patch.
It would be fixed in the part 4.
2015-01-08 18:28:09 +11:00
Xidorn Quan
293484e805 Bug 1069519 part 3 - Add reftests for ruby line height calculation. r=dholbert 2015-01-08 16:02:41 +11:00
Xidorn Quan
0f642d971e Bug 1069519 part 2 - Make line height calculation be aware of ruby annotations. r=dholbert 2015-01-08 16:02:41 +11:00
Xidorn Quan
e2897f2ce9 Bug 1069519 part 1 - Use common.css in previous ruby reftests. r=dholbert 2015-01-08 16:02:41 +11:00
Xidorn Quan
977c5880b9 No bug, add a little more fuzz. 2015-01-07 17:20:11 +11:00
Xidorn Quan
084bf1de6a Bug 1117597 - Sync bounds of ruby annotation containers. r=roc 2015-01-07 12:47:09 +11:00
Xidorn Quan
bc60219a63 Bug 1116635 - Fix interaction between ruby alignment and trimmed whitespace. r=roc 2015-01-07 12:47:09 +11:00
Xidorn Quan
3117e03451 Bug 1116631 - Fix isize reservation of ruby base container. r=roc 2015-01-07 12:47:09 +11:00
Xidorn Quan
b5c1ab4caa Bug 1055665 part 5 - Tests for ruby-position. r=dholbert 2014-12-09 17:47:26 +11:00
Xidorn Quan
10dbd31052 Bug 1055665 part 3 - Position ruby annotations and set the line size of them correctly. r=dholbert 2014-12-09 17:47:26 +11:00
Xidorn Quan
8b07b46948 Bug 1052123 - Autohide ruby annotations which are identical to their ruby bases. r=dbaron 2014-12-15 14:37:15 +11:00
Wes Kocher
c6a9fc1926 Backed out changeset 50d264e4ffa4 (bug 1052123) for android/linux reftest failures 2014-12-16 15:44:15 -08:00
Xidorn Quan
18bc76ac38 Bug 1052123 - Autohide ruby annotations which are identical to their ruby bases. r=dbaron 2014-12-15 14:37:15 +11:00
Xidorn Quan
4fffd2815c Bug 1039009 - Handle float in the base line layout. r=dbaron 2014-12-10 10:49:13 +11:00
Xidorn Quan
ac84e7baba Bug 1098257 - Add tests for inlinizing block-level boxes inside ruby. r=heycam 2014-12-11 09:26:19 +11:00
Xidorn Quan
16a87fd97b Bug 1087872 - Tests for dynamic change of ruby frames. r=bz,dbaron 2014-12-10 16:23:21 +11:00
Nigel Babu
9b31732ee1 Backed out changeset 39d19feaf2b2 (bug 1087872) for Windows test failures on a CLOSED TREE 2014-12-15 11:19:37 +05:30
Xidorn Quan
4e00ce584f Bug 1087872 - Tests for dynamic change of ruby frames. r=bz 2014-12-10 16:23:21 +11:00
Xidorn Quan
9319ca8f00 Bug 1088489 - Tests for pseudo ruby box generation. r=bz 2014-12-14 17:18:29 +11:00
Xidorn Quan
71052dfdb0 Bug 1052924 - Implement basic line breaking for ruby. r=dbaron
Known problem:
It would cause infinite loop if there is any line break happens inside
ruby base or annotation, or the width of container is not enough for
the widest pair/span. This might be fixed in bug 1098272.
2014-11-26 15:52:50 +11:00
Xidorn Quan
03668e7a4d Bug 1088489 - Meet the specification for pseudo ruby box generation. r=bz 2014-11-12 14:44:36 +11:00
Susanna Bowen
e12cece3c8 Bug 1030993 - Reftests for Ruby reflow implementation.r=dbaron 2014-08-15 10:34:20 -07:00